Output f8f63ba249bf0dad5a6d2f9ae1c2a28eb9d19a9a7246b402e642a140fc83c506:3

value
1141029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e912049dfb8a9d115578d1dc8bdf763c237c3ca0 OP_EQUAL
address
3NwNx9xhNa456zVKWPV63nxtqyjZuoQrBU
transaction
f8f63ba249bf0dad5a6d2f9ae1c2a28eb9d19a9a7246b402e642a140fc83c506
spent
true